Our verdict is Pathogenic. Variant got 11 ACMG points: 11P and 0B. PVS1PM2PP5
The NM_001163435.3(TBCK):c.1370del(p.Asn457ThrfsTer15) variant causes a frameshift change. The variant allele was found at a frequency of 0.00000137 in 1,454,874 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Pathogenic (no stars). Variant results in nonsense mediated mRNA decay.

Genes affected
TBCK (HGNC:28261): (TBC1 domain containing kinase) This gene encodes a protein that contains a protein kinase domain, a Rhodanase-like domain and the Tre-2/Bub2/Cdc16 (TBC) domain. The encoded protein is thought to play a role in actin organization, cell growth and cell proliferation by regulating the mammalian target of the rapamycin (mTOR) signaling pathway. This protein may also be involved in the transcriptional regulation of the components of the mTOR complex.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Mar 2014]
